深入了解加密数字货币算
2026-05-23
大家好,今天我们聊聊加密数字货币算法。也许你听过比特币、以太坊等各种数字货币,但可能对它们背后的算法不太了解。其实,算法就像是这些数字货币的“魔法师”,没有它们,这些虚拟货币就没办法安全、可靠地工作。
简单来说,加密数字货币算法是用来确保交易安全、维护网络信誉和创建新币的数学公式。就像你在学校学的数学题一样,它们都是基于某些规则和算式的。比如,比特币使用的是SHA-256加密算法,而以太坊则使用更复杂的Ethash算法。
先别急,我们慢慢来。要理解加密数字货币算法,首先得了解什么是哈希函数。哈希函数就是把任意长度的输入数据经过特定的计算规则,生成固定长度的输出值。这个输出值我们叫它“哈希值”。它的特点是:无论输入数据多长,哈希值的长度都是固定的。
比如,你用哈希函数处理了一段文字“你好,世界!”,它可能生成一个看上去复杂的字符串:`d4f5b7...`。这串字符串的长度不管输入是什么都不会改变。这可是个好东西,因为它能有效保护信息安全!
接下来,聊聊挖矿。你可能在网上看到过“矿工”这个词,他们就是靠着算法来“赚”币的。以比特币为例,矿工通过计算SHA-256哈希函数来找到符合特定条件的哈希值。这个过程需要花费大量的计算能力,像是在解一个超级复杂的数学题。如果他解出了这个题,矿工就能获得新的比特币作为奖励。
而这个过程实际上是维护整个比特币网络安全的重要一环。每当矿工成功挖到块,他们就要将这个块加到链上,形成区块链。简单说,区块链就是一个不断更新的账本,记录了所有的交易信息。
说到这里,那你知道加密算法其实分为很多种吗?除了比特币的SHA-256,还有以太坊的Ethash,甚至还有一些新兴的算法。不同的算法对应不同的数字货币,它们各有优缺点。
比如,Ethash被设计为对普通人友好,普通的CPU也能参与挖矿,而像比特币的SHA-256则需要很强的硬件支持。这就造成了参与门槛的不同,有些人可能觉得以太坊更亲民些。
在选择数字货币时,大家常常关心的是安全性。这时候,算法的选择就显得非常重要。某些算法在设计时更关注匿名性,比如门罗币(Monero)就使用了环签名和隐蔽地址的技术,确保用户的隐私不被泄露。
而有些算法则可能不够安全,容易受到攻击。比如,曾经有个钱包因为算法的漏洞被黑客攻击,直接造成了数百万美元的损失。这也告诉我们,选择合适的算法,可以在一定程度上保护我们的资产安全。
说到这里,我想和大家分享一下我的一些亲身经历。几年前,我刚接触加密货币的时候,真的对这些算法一头雾水。朋友介绍我去挖比特币,我就觉得好像很酷,但只懂得挖矿就能赚钱。后来,我了解了比特币的算法后,才意识到这里面其实有很多学问。
我还试过以太坊的挖矿,那时的我真是一个“菜鸟”。硬件设备装备不全,再加上对Ethash的了解不足,几乎没什么成效。这段经历虽然让我白忙了一场,但同时也激发了我对算法的浓厚兴趣。后来我开始花更多时间去研究这些算法,想要了解它们背后的逻辑。
大家都知道,加密货币市场变化无常,发展的速度也是让人目不暇接。现在很多新型项目也在不断涌现,它们有些采用了全新的加密算法,试图改变市场格局。我认为这是一种非常有趣的发展,随着技术的进步,未来可能会出现更安全、更高效的数字货币。
在这过程中,了解和学习算法对我们来说是很重要的。如果你真的想在加密货币市场立足,掌握这些算法也许能让你在某个时刻抓住机会。而且,算法的应用不仅仅局限于数字货币,未来许多领域都是受益者。
加密数字货币算法不仅仅是一个冷冰冰的概念,背后其实是无数人努力的结果。从挖矿到交易,每一步都离不开这些算法的加持。所以啊,想要在这个领域走得更远,理解这些算法就显得尤为重要。
希望这篇文章能让你对加密数字货币算法有更深入的了解,如果你有任何问题,或者想分享自己的经验,欢迎随时和我聊聊!